Abstract
LIZARZABURU BOLANOS, Edmundo and FLOREZ ALATA, Hugo G.. Systematic literature review of the concept “criminal organisation” using the PRISMA model. Rev. Crim. [online]. 2024, vol.66, n.1, pp.107-127. Epub May 15, 2024. ISSN 1794-3108. https://doi.org/10.47741/17943108.564.
The growth in the number of criminal organisations and their complexity, in terms of conceptual variety, theoretical implications and empirical challenges, have made it difficult for researchers to generate sufficient theories, studies of causes and scales to categorise and explain the phenomena. The characterisation of these organisations and the approach to defining them is complex both because of the diversity of their social impacts and because of the broad range of thematic areas they address. This study shows the trends in research and study of criminal organisations by conducting a systematic literature review of the years 2022 and 2023, using the PRISMA method and exploring current trends in academic research and bibliographic production on the subject.
